#1f6773 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f6773 is composed of 12.2% red, 40.4%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 188.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 28.6%. #1f6773 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ecee6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1f6773 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f6773 has RGB values of R:31, G:103,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 2058099.

Shades and Tints of #1f6773
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f6773
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464b4c is the less saturated color, while #037b8f is the most saturated one.
